Facebook Followers Can Talk To DNR About Endangered Mammals

Last updated on Monday, March 4, 2013

(UNDATE) - “Talk” to DNR nongame and endangered mammals expert on Facebook, March 6.

Facebook followers of the Indiana Department of Natural Resources can "talk" online about nongame and endangered mammals with biologist Scott Johnson on Wednesday, March 6, from 2 to 3 p.m. EST, on the DNR's Facebook wall.

Johnson also will talk about the Indiana Nongame Fund.

Participants are invited to join the conversation and ask questions.

Future topics, instructions on how to join a conversation on Facebook, and commenting guidelines are posted at dnr.IN.gov/7315.htm.

To join a chat, go to the DNR's Facebook wall, facebook.com/INdnr, and click "like" (if you are not already a "friend").

You may begin typing in questions during the time slot. The DNR experts will answer questions as time allows.
